Obviously, I am not blogging very often lately, mostly due to my brain being unable to focus on more than my new studies, and DAI matters. However, as requested, attached is an updated PDF version of the model of ‘care’ vs the pathways of disAbility support I advocate for, which people with dementia have a human right to and not only Prescribed Disengagement®, as is done most often prescribed to us currently… hope this one works for those of you who kindly told me you could not read it as a screen shot from my book, due to the size.
